Responsibilities:

A WOC Nurse (Wound, Ostomy, Continence) provides acute and rehabilitative care for people with selected disorders of the gastro-intestinal, genitourinary, and integumentary systems. The WOC Nurse provides direct care to patients with stomas, wounds, fistulas, drains, pressure ulcers, tubes and incontinence, and serves as an educator, consultant, and researcher. The WOC Nurse plays a pivotal role in the guidance of optimal patient care.
